"Welcome to dead house", written by R.L.Stine, is the first book in the original Goosebumps series originally released in 1992 also book thirteen in a spin off series called Goosebumps classic which was released in 2010. It is a children's chapter book recommended for elementary school children.

It opens with a family of four. The two children's are the lead characters, who's names are Amanda who is twelve years old and her younger brother Josh who is eleven. This story is told through Amanda's eyes. She takes us from the beginning to how upset her and her brother were moving and about the family moving to a new house in a new city called Dark Falls. The family is informed their father had a great aunt who he never heard of leave them a giant house in Dark falls. So naturally the family decide to move there. They are Greeted by a real estate agent, Mr. Dawes, who hands over the keys to their new home.

The kids start to get comfortable in their new house and that is when stuff starts going weird and the house becomes more creepy that what it started out to be. The kids tell their parents that the house is haunted but the parents don't believe them at all. kids start to meet other kids and they seem to not be as normal as they should be. They meet a neighbor kid named Ray who starts introducing them to other kids. After meeting Ray Amanda started seeing more and more weird things happen. All these kids they met know about the house Josh and Amada moved into. Everyone you meet in this town is like no other people you meet. They realize the all the kids are ghost who all moved into the same house Amanda and Josh moved into and died there as well. leaving that house to be know as dead house cause it kills everyone that move into it. The children find out the house is haunted as well as the town and its up to the kids to save their parents from a haunted town. After realizing everything is not as it seems the ending leave you kid of guessing in a way. Does the Family Survive and what happens next?

I would recommend this book to children and adults who like horror I actually enjoyed reading it. This book is one I would mark as a must read. A lot of action and adventure throughout the story. After reading this book I kept thinking to myself how did this story come together. It is a typical haunted house story. I feel the reason it stuck out from other stories was because it was from a child's perspective who didn't want to move to begin with. It was different for me due to reading a story though a child's eye and trying to understand why the kids didn't feel like it was fair. I will be looking forward to reading more Goosebumps books as well as anything R.L. Stine has written. I am always told R.L. Stine is the king of children's horror stories. The story line was in my eyes quite genius.
